#5f7293 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5f7293 is composed of 37.3% red, 44.7%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.4%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 218.1 degrees, a saturation of 21.5% and a lightness of 47.5%. #5f7293 color hex could be obtained by blending #bee4ff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

Shades and Tints of #5f7293

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030304 is the darkest color, while #f7f8fa is the lightest one.
